WordPress插件开发完全指南
4星 · 超过85%的资源 | 下载需积分: 10 | PDF格式 | 442KB |
更新于2025-01-09
| 99 浏览量 | 举报
"WordPress插件开发指南"
WordPress是一个广泛使用的开源内容管理系统,允许用户轻松创建和管理网站。插件是WordPress的核心组成部分,它们扩展了平台的功能,使其能够满足各种需求。以下是对标题和描述中提到的WordPress插件开发知识点的详细说明:
1. **插件开发入门**:
开发WordPress插件需要对PHP编程、WordPress架构和其钩子系统有基本了解。介绍部分提到的系列文章旨在帮助初学者入门,通过一系列教程逐步学习。
2. **编写插件的原因**:
插件的编写可以解决特定问题,满足个性化需求,或者为网站添加新功能。文章《编写插件的七个理由》可能涵盖了提高效率、定制化、分享解决方案等方面。
3. **插件结构**:
插件通常包含PHP文件,可能还有JavaScript、CSS和其他资源。《WordPress插件的结构》章节会解释如何组织代码和文件,以确保插件正常运行。
4. **WordPress钩子**:
钩子是WordPress的核心机制,分为动作(Actions)和过滤器(Filters)。文章《WordPress Plugin Actions》和《WordPress Plugin Filters》讲解了如何利用这些钩子在WordPress生命周期中的不同点插入自定义代码。
5. **构建管理与用户面板**:
插件往往需要后台管理界面(如设置页面)和用户界面。《构造一个WordPress插件管理员面板》和《构建一个WordPress插件用户面板》会指导开发者创建这些交互界面。
6. **数据库交互**:
《WordPress插件和数据库交互》章节会涉及如何创建和操作数据库表,以及如何安全地存储和检索数据。
7. **前端技术**:
使用JavaScript和CSS可以让插件有更丰富的用户体验。《在你的WordPress插件中使用JavaScript和CSS》会涵盖如何引入和应用这些技术。
8. **AJAX应用**:
AJAX(异步JavaScript和XML)允许插件实现页面无刷新交互。《在你的WP插件中使用AJAX》将教授如何实现这一功能。
9. **发布与推广**:
最后的《发布并推广你的WordPress插件》章节会讨论如何将插件上传到WordPress官方插件库,获取用户反馈,以及如何营销你的插件以吸引用户。
总结起来,这个系列的教程全面覆盖了WordPress插件开发的各个方面,从基础概念到高级技术,包括设计、实现、测试和发布。对于想要成为WordPress插件开发者的读者来说,这是一个宝贵的资源。通过学习和实践这些内容,开发者可以创建出满足特定需求的高质量插件,同时也可以提高自己在Web开发领域的专业技能。
相关推荐
freefcw
- 粉丝: 0
- 资源: 1
最新资源
- shortify:一个简单的URL缩短器
- JS30:JavaScript 30 天 30 个项目
- diff
- JEAPP教学资料.rar
- 如何做好保险新人培训班主任
- wallpaper-changer:._
- 电子功用-基于电子散斑技术预测集成电路工作寿命的方法
- edu201-react
- jOGR:jOGR项目的目的是执行手写SignWriting文本的识别,并将其转换为机器编码的SignWriting文本
- primefaces-978-1-7839-8324-7:学习 PrimeFaces 扩展开发
- 建设客户服务中心的六个关键环节
- 新闻应用
- 蓝牙协议分析工具软件Ellisys
- enerserial:用于跟踪序列号的 Rails 应用
- 卓越人生承保MP3
- Portfolio